- Few YA authors are as consistently perceptive and empathetic as Alice Oseman, and Loveless follows her previous novels such as Solitaire and Nick and Charlie in shedding light on the contemporary teen experience. A tender account of Georgia and her vexed quest for first love, Loveless is a sprightly, affecting work from a writer at the top of her game. Catch up on her live chat with fellow YA author Lucy Powrie.
